Critical Literacy Skill: Creativity I will ensure that my students understand the importance of creativity by showing them that creativity is not a shallow buzzword, but rather highlighting its role in the world outside of the classroom. I will also emphasize the importance of creativity, while also encouraging my students to think creatively, by rewarding creative solutions to assignments, as well creating a classroom culture of generating multiple ideas. Creativity is an important component of problem-solving. Creativity is what allows us to look at a problem and come up with unique solutions. Creativity is what allows us to innovate and create new interesting things. In a highly competitive world, creativity -- the ability to think outside of the box, and to create innovative solutions to problems -- is critical to standing out.
